    Data Platform Consultant

    A fast‑growing, forward‑thinking technology Microsoft partnered consultancy is looking for a Data Platform Consultant to join their expanding Data & Analytics practice. This is an exciting opportunity to work on diverse, high‑impact data transformation programmes across both private and public sectors, helping organisations unlock the real value of their data.

    You'll play a key client‑facing role in designing and delivering modern data solutions. You'll work closely with technical and non‑technical stakeholders, understand business challenges, and architect secure, scalable data platforms.

    You'll work across the full lifecycle - from scoping and design, through implementation, technical assurance, and occasional pre‑sales support. Expect a mix of greenfield and transformation projects, each requiring strong problem‑solving skills and the ability to advise clients confidently.

    Key Responsibilities

    * Lead and participate in workshops to capture requirements
    * Design, build and implement modern data platform solutions
    * Provide technical governance and assurance throughout delivery
    * Support pre‑sales activities, including bid/tender contributions
    * Collaborate with cross‑functional teams delivering end‑to‑end Data & Analytics solutions

    Skills & Experience

    * Experience delivering data & analytics architectures
    * Strong background in data modelling and data engineering
    * Expertise with:

    * Azure Data Services (Data Factory, Data Lake, Synapse, SQL, Analysis Services)
    * Microsoft Fabric & Power BI
    * On‑prem equivalents (SSIS, SSAS, SSRS) welcome

    * Highly proficient in T‑SQL; experience with M, DAX, Python or PySpark beneficial
    * Demonstrable background in client‑facing consultancy roles
    * Excellent communication skills and the ability to lead technical and business discussions
    * SC Clearance or SC eligible
